California governor proposes $600 pandemic stimulus for low income residents

over 4 years in nationalpost

California Governor Gavin Newsom on Wednesday proposed giving $600 in stimulus cash support to millions of low-income residents and extending an eviction moratorium to ease financial strain caused by the COVID-19 pandemic.
